Review of 2008 / Highlights
To mark the New Year we wanted to look back at our achievements in 2008 and give ourselves and all of you a well deserved pat on the back.
During 2008 we:
- Delivered over £740k in IT support to the charity sector
- Made IT work for over 550 charities
- Recruited over 900 keen volunteers from all across the UK
We've also:
- Been joined by leading IT consultancy for the not-for-profit sector, appiChar, as a sponsor and received donations from a few generous individuals
- Helped an Australian plan to set up iT4Communities down under
- Been endorsed by Google VP and Father of the Internet, Vint Cerf
- Joined the social networking crowd on Facebook and Linked In
And sadly, we said goodbye to John Davies who had been Programme Director since 2004. John is now pursuing a freelance career and we are sure he'll be every bit as successful as he was with iT4Communities.
